| Auto cut
sequencing |
Recognizes inner
and outer cuts automatically and selects optimum tool path (
user can override). |
| Auto polylines |
Automatically
joins segmented lines to create continuous polylines. |
| Auto lead-ins |
Automatically
inserts lead-in cuts for smooth transition to cut lines
(length and position is a simple step to manually alter). |
| Travel and Cut
speed ramping |
Allows higher cut
speeds and direction changes on complex shapes without undue
stress to drive mechanisms and/or improvising cut quality. |
| S-curve
acceleration |
Rather than
straight line ramping, a more gradual entry and exit is
introduced so a quicker acceleration and deceleration can be
realized. |
| Smart speed
algorithm |
Coupled with
S-Curve acceleration, Smart Speed Algorithm allows smooth
complex detail cutting at a high rate of speed. |
| Auto tool offset |
Simply specify
width of cut and program will compensate (offset cut) for
accurate overall cut size |
| Group nesting and
array |
Simply select a
part or arrange a group of parts, then horizontally or
vertically array multiples of selection |
| Costing analysis
and calculation |
Automatically
calculates time for traveling, pierce dwells and cutting.
Simply input cost values for those operations and view the
total. Perfect for job costing and customer quotes. |

| Bezier algorithm |
As part of the
program, fonts are automatically converted to smooth, spline
curves rather than (as are usually created), joined line
segments. Bezier
(B-Curve) splines are never segmented. With most other
software, curves, splines, circles and arcs are made up of
several (hundreds or even thousands of) line segments. These
segments not only often result in less than smooth radius
cuts, but also increase the size of the file and eat up a huge
amount of processor memory when manipulating (especially
complex) drawings. For instance, when selecting a drawing to
move, scale, rotate, etc., your processor has to carry with it
a huge amount of information through the command because of
the multitude of single line segments. B-Curves have only 3
point per radius to process. Therefore, any of those commands
become instant and easy for even a small computer to process
and follow, even with a phantom follow feature. It's also the
reason why it has made it (through our program) a simple and
instant task to preview when opening files. The reason most
other software does not have this feature is that G-Code normally
cannot read B-Curve information |
